Sunday, December 31: Mansar Lake

Start your day with a visit to the serene Mansar Lake, located around 60 km from Jammu. Enjoy a leisurely picnic by the lake and take a boat ride to immerse yourself in the tranquil surroundings. In the afternoon, explore the nearby Surinsar Lake, surrounded by lush forests and beautiful wildlife. Spend the evening witnessing the traditional art and cultural shows at the Mubarak Mandi complex.

  • Mansar Lake: Entrance fee: Free, 4-5 hours
  • Surinsar Lake: Entrance fee: Free, 2-3 hours
  • Mubarak Mandi complex: Entrance fee: INR 50, 2-3 hours

Wednesday, January 3: Patnitop

Escape to the captivating hill station of Patnitop, located approximately 112 km from Jammu. Indulge in scenic walks surrounded by pine forests, meadows, and breathtaking views of the snow-capped Himalayan peaks. Enjoy a picnic by the Naag Temple and experience the thrill of paragliding. In the evening, savor traditional Kashmiri cuisine at the cozy local restaurants.

  • Patnitop: Entrance fee: Free, 4-5 hours
  • Naag Temple: Entrance fee: Free, 1-2 hours
  • Paragliding: Prices vary, 1-2 hours
  • Local Restaurants: Prices vary, 1-2 hours
